About Barbara Dittrich

Barbara Dittrich is a scholar working on Biomedical Engineering, Otorhinolaryngology and Molecular Medicine, having authored 22 papers that have together received 471 indexed citations. Recurring topics across this work include Viral Infectious Diseases and Gene Expression in Insects (8 papers), Microbial Metabolic Engineering and Bioproduction (4 papers) and 3D Printing in Biomedical Research (4 papers). The work is most often cited by research in Sensory Systems (36 citations), Biotechnology (45 citations) and Molecular Biology (335 citations). Barbara Dittrich has collaborated with scholars based in Germany, Netherlands and South Korea. Frequent co-authors include Jochen Büchs, Doris Klee, Tibor Anderlei, Hideo Ikeda, Günter Reuter, Thomas Lenarz, Manfred Suckow, Frank Kensy, Robert Huber and Mélanie Steffens. Their work appears in journals such as Bioresource Technology, Materials Today and Biotechnology and Bioengineering.
